AI coding agents: Balancing external tool access and security

A discussion on Reddit explores the extent to which users should grant AI coding agents access to external tools. Participants are debating the balance between usefulness and security when considering access to internal APIs, databases, and monitoring systems. The conversation touches upon the comfort levels associated with providing such access and whether integrations like MCP are being utilized. AI
